  1. Process Applications: The Assistance Payments Worker will be responsible for processing applications for financial assistance from individuals and families in Oakland County. This includes reviewing documentation, conducting interviews, and determining eligibility for various assistance programs.
  2. Provide Financial Assistance: The main responsibility of the Assistance Payments Worker is to provide financial assistance to qualified individuals and families in a timely and accurate manner. This may include issuing checks, processing payments, and maintaining accurate records.
  3. Maintain Knowledge of Government Programs: The Assistance Payments Worker must stay up-to-date on all government programs and policies related to financial assistance. This includes understanding eligibility criteria, application processes, and any changes to programs.
  4. Conduct Interviews: The job may also require conducting face-to-face interviews with applicants to gather necessary information and assess their needs. The Assistance Payments Worker must be able to communicate effectively and empathetically with applicants to gather accurate information and provide guidance.
  5. Communicate with Clients: The Assistance Payments Worker will be responsible for communicating with clients and providing them with updates on their application status, answering any questions they may have, and providing referrals to other resources if needed.
  6. Maintain Confidentiality: The job requires handling sensitive personal information of applicants and clients. The Assistance Payments Worker must maintain strict confidentiality and adhere to all privacy laws and regulations.
  7. Collaborate with Team: The Assistance Payments Worker will work closely with other team members to ensure efficient and effective delivery of services. This may include collaborating on complex cases, sharing resources and knowledge, and providing support to colleagues.
  8. Maintain Accurate Records: Accurate and detailed record-keeping is crucial in this role. The Assistance Payments Worker must maintain up-to-date and organized records of all client interactions, applications, and payments made.
  9. Attend Trainings: The job may require attending trainings and workshops to stay current on best practices, new policies, and procedures related to financial assistance programs.

Michigan is a midwestern U.S. state bordering 4 of the Great Lakes. It contains more than 11,000 inland lakes, spread across its lower and upper peninsulas. Its largest city, Detroit, is famed as the seat of the U.S. auto industry, which inspired Diego Rivera’s murals at the Detroit Institute of Arts. Also in Detroit is Hitsville U.S.A., original headquarters of the Motown record company.
